| chymosin | <enzyme> The predominant milk-clotting enzyme from the true stomach or abomasum of the suckling calf. It is secreted as an inactive precursor called prorennin and converted in the acid environment of the stomach to the active enzyme. Registry number: EC 3.4.23.4 (12 Dec 1998) |
|---|---|
| chymosinogen | The precursor of chymosin. Synonym: chymosinogen, pexinogen, prorennin, renninogen, rennogen. (05 Mar 2000) |
